- 博客(20)
- 资源 (2)
- 收藏
- 关注
原创 My SQL终端基本操作(一)
MySQL终端CMD窗口基操1. 首先安装mysql,推荐官网下载安装。2. 登录连接mysqlmysql -u -p3. 查看当前所有数据库 show databases;4. 进入数据库use name; //name为数据库名字5. 查看当前数据库中所有的表 show tables;6. 查看表中的字段desc name;7. 查看表中的数据select *from name;...
2022-01-19 14:26:33 922
原创 Django笔记(一)单张表的增删改查
只是自己的一些笔记,仅供参考。一、基础步骤+配置1.创建django项目+创建app#创建django项目django-admin.py startproject Test#创建appdjango-admin.py startapp app012.setting配置(1)第一处INSTALLED_APPS = ( 'django.contrib.admin', 'django.contrib.auth', 'django.contrib.contenttypes'
2022-01-12 16:10:27 706
原创 Windows查看当前显卡算力
一、安装CUDA需要先安装CUDA,具体步骤可百度,没有过多说明的。附上链接:CUDA下载注意的是,一定要和自己电脑的显卡驱动支持的CUDA所配套,(cmd运行命令:nvidia-smi)示例图:然后在去CUDA官网找到指定版本去Download。二、查看算力找到以下路径:C:\Program Files\NVIDIA GPU Computing Toolkit\CUDA\v11.2\extras\demo_suite终端打开cmd 移动这个到cmd窗口(直接打开会闪退)查看
2021-12-24 13:12:57 4087 1
原创 Window10+YOLOX推理训练
Window10+YOLOX推理训练(保姆级教程)前言:旷视科技推出了YOLOX,速度可以说是有很大的提升。看图0.需要的配置本人显卡:GTX1660(6G)IDE:PycharmCuda11.2+cudnn8.2 (注意必须配套)Cuda下载链接CUDNN下载链接(需要登陆,邮箱登录就行)pip list安装Pytorch+ torchvision+torchaudio GPU版pip install torch===1.7.1+cu110 torchvision===0
2021-12-16 20:23:51 2204
原创 图像处理-图像锐化
平滑滤波器主要是使用邻域的均值(或者中值、积分)来代替模板中心的像素,消弱和邻域间的差别,以达到平滑图像和抑制噪声的目的;模糊图像,称为低通滤波器锐化滤波器则使用邻域的微分作为算子,增大邻域间像素的差值,使图像的突变部分变的更加明显。锐化的作用是加强图像的边沿和轮廓,通常也成为高通滤波器使用二阶微分进行图像锐化——拉普拉斯算子(Laplace)先定义一个二阶微分的离散公式,然后构造一个基于该公式的滤波器模板,然后再把该模板与原图片卷积,从而实现锐化。拉普拉斯算法模板§ Laplacian()v
2021-11-10 19:30:39 6864
原创 Git常用操作
1.初始化本地仓库git init2.查看配置信息git config --list 3.配置用户名git config --global user.name "gyk"4.配置emailgit config --global user.email "gyk_0513@163.com" 5.配置好后 再次查看配置信息git config --list6.给 本地仓库 添加 远程仓库git remote add origin https://*******.git7.将
2021-11-10 18:26:02 132
原创 YOLOV4-理论笔记
优点单个gpu就可以训练 不用担心设备问题数据层面和网络设计层面来改变消融实现,基本上把所有的都做了数据层面Bof只增加训练成本 但是可以显著提高精度 ,不影响推理速度数据增强 调整亮度 对比度 色调 随机缩放 剪切 反转 旋转网络正则化的方法 Dropblock1.马赛克的数据增强本文的数据增强①进行普通的 翻转之类的,在拼成一张图像 1/4 (可以进行单卡训练,间接增加 bashsize)②Random Erase:使用随机值或者训练集的平均像素值替换图像
2021-11-09 11:11:14 1744
原创 YOLOV3-理论笔记
1.改进了网络结构DreakNet-53,更加适合小目标检测2.先验框 V1 2种 ,V2 聚类的5中 V3 9种3.softmax改进 预测多标签任务。4.有三种框 5252预测小的 2626可以预测中等物体 1313预测大的物体5.scale 变换经典的方法图像金字塔 (在v3中不合适 速度慢) 单一的输入主要就是右图 主要就是上采样 可以用反卷积 或者线性插值去做1313 的fm图 上采样 为2626的 进行和之前做卷积的2.
2021-11-08 15:56:21 126
原创 YOLOV2-理论笔记
1.加入BN层 卷积过后添加 舍弃Dropout 更加容易收敛 基本上都是卷积网络标配好处就是 ①加快收敛 ②提高了2%map2.训练时候不同v1训练使用224224 测试使用448448v2训练开始是224224 最后使用了10次448448的微调提升 Map 4%3.网络结构没有全连接 都是卷积 (全连接层容易过拟合 , 训练慢参数多,DarkNet-19使用了5次降采样 例416416 输出 1313网络主要使用了 33
2021-11-07 22:05:06 2022
原创 YOLOV1-理论笔记
V1流程:1.输入图像 4484483(大小不能变,因为有全连接层)2. conv 得到特征图 771024 (GoogleNet)3.全连接 409614.全连接 147015. reshape一下 7730获得7*7个格子,每个格子中有30个值因为 有两个经验框 (其他模型没必要那么细) 每个框 x1/x2 y1/y2 w1/w2 h1/h2 置信度(x,y 都是一个相应的位置,不是他的具体位置 ,归一化过后的)两个框5+5 +20个类别20类别 =狗的概率
2021-11-07 16:29:46 278
原创 在windows10和Ubuntu双系统下,完美卸载Ubuntu
第一步、首先进入磁盘管理删除乌班图使用的分区第二步 在电脑搜索cmd,使用管理员身份运行第三步输入以下命令diskpartlist disk选择Windows安装磁盘,我是磁盘0,查看该磁盘的分区信息select disk 1list partition确定Windows EFI分区,我这里是分区1,然后为它分配盘select partition 1assign letter=J第三步、搜索记事本,使用管理员身份打开找到J盘进入EFI目录下找到乌班图目
2021-09-15 17:09:06 455
原创 Windows安装乌班图(Ubuntu)教程及错误解决办法
前言: 自己在安装时候踩了很多坑,出现很多报错,系统也出现了很多次崩溃。以下总结一下自己的经验。安装需要的东西:1. 大于2G的u盘2. windows电脑3. ubuntu 系统安装镜像 (百度搜 进官网下载)4. 刻录软件 软碟通(直接点试用就好)步骤一、在 WIN10系统下创建空白磁盘分区右击windows图标,点击磁盘管理2. 进入然后选择磁盘管理,结果如下:3. 选择最后一个磁盘空间的磁盘,比如 CD两个盘的最后一个盘是D盘(CDE盘的最后一个E盘,CDEF盘的最后
2021-09-15 16:45:36 17013
原创 戴尔电脑联想电脑 装乌班图(Ubuntu)遇到RST问题完美解决
错误图片:解决办法:1.按win+R,在运行窗口中输入msconfig.选择引导->引导选项->安全引导,打上勾并保存设置,点击应用->保存->会弹出来重启的窗口.2.重启电脑,在出现电脑品牌画面,快速按F12/F2进入BIOS设置(每个电脑进bios的方式都不一样,本机戴尔G3,建议百度一下).之后再调整BIOS的SATA硬盘控制器的模式由RAID改为AHCI.(RST使用的是RAID模式,需要改变硬盘控制器模式),保存设置.3.重启电脑,会自动进入安全模式(因为
2021-09-15 15:50:39 14185 4
原创 力扣简单算法
第一题给定一个整数数组 nums 和一个整数目标值 target,请你在该数组中找出 和为目标值 target 的那 两个 整数,并返回它们的数组下标。你可以假设每种输入只会对应一个答案。但是,数组中同一个元素在答案里不能重复出现。//暴力破解class Solution {public: vector<int> twoSum(vector<int>& nums, int target) { int i,j; for(i=0
2021-09-14 22:42:15 117
原创 HOG检测简单原理
一、HOGHOG(方向直方图特征)是一种在计算机视觉和图像处理中用来进行物体检测的特征描述子。HOG+SVM进行行人检测的方法是法国研究人员Dalal在2005年的CVPR上提出来的,到现在,虽然说有很多行人检测算法,但是这个确实使用起来最简单的,而且大部分的行人检测算法都是在这个的基础上进行改进。二、HOG的实现过程(大体过程,简单易懂,不讲数学原理)1.首先选取需要检测的目标或者一个需要检测的一个窗口。2.对检测的图进行*灰度处理*(把这个图像看成为三维图像,x y z的三维图像)3.使用Ga
2021-07-19 20:23:48 3006 3
原创 opencv图片拼接
opencv图片拼接介绍:两张不同角度的图可以拼接为同一张图,并且消除拼接的痕迹。思路:1.读取图片,进行缩放为统一尺度大小2.进行特征检测+特征点描述3.用描述子匹配4.进行仿射变换5.拼接不多说,上代码#include <opencv2/opencv.hpp>#include <opencv2/xfeatures2d/nonfree.hpp>using namespace std;using namespace cv::xfeatures2d;usin
2021-07-07 09:45:10 264
原创 Opencv安装+vs2019配置环境
Opencv安装+vs2019配置环境第一步:双击,更换路径,等待安装完成即可第二步:配置电脑环境变量。打开控制面板-系统-环境变量-系统变量找到Path添加 opencv\build\x64\vc15\bin 路径正确即可第三步:配置系统文件的路径(复制一些文件到C盘中,如果opencv直接是安装在C盘的这一步不需要)1、将bin目录下面opencv_world451.dll,opencv_world451d.dll文件复制到C:\Windows\SysWOW64这个文件夹里面。2、
2021-06-26 08:54:12 250
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人